Young Talent Architecture Award 2025
On June 19, 2025, as a side event of the Venice Biennale, the awards ceremony for the prestigious international competition for thesis projects, the Young Talent Architecture Award 2025, was held in Venice. It is organized by the Mies van der Rohe Foundation and the European Creative Europe program.
Among the 23 projects recognized for the Shortlist was Julia Wild's "Lands of Borderlands," developed under the supervision of Dr. Eng. Architect Jan Kubec.
This is a significant distinction – nearly 300 projects from across Europe were among the nominated projects.
The event took place as part of the 19th International Architecture Exhibition - La Biennale di Venezia and was accompanied by the opening of the exhibition "Intelligens. Talent. EUmies Awards Young Talent 2025" at Palazzo Mora, showcasing all the recognized works.
The nominated works from the Faculty of Architecture at the Silesian University of Technology included two projects:
"Lands from Borderlands" - author: Julia Wild, supervisor: Dr. Eng. Arch. Jan Kubec
"Reclamation, revitalization, and redevelopment of the post-industrial heap in Zabrze-Biskupice" - author: Paweł Białas, supervisor: Dr. Eng. Arch. Jerzy Wojewódka, professor at the Silesian University of Technology
The competition recognized projects that address today's social, urban, and environmental challenges.
